Abstract(in English) | The aim of this research is to implement the synchronization of a lesson with the simultaneous and the individual in an e-Learning environment. This is achieved through teachers taking appropriate actions dictated by the various faculties of the students in the lesson. However, there are numerous variations in the action of the teachers, in correspondence with the faculty of students, and thus, causing the difficulty of the development of e-Learning systems. This paper proposes a Learning State Transition Diagram (LSTD), based on the actions and the faculties of students as well as proposing a formal description method. The proposed method is able to specifically describe the actions and the faculties of students and the controls of teachers (systems), it then facilitates the accomplishment of the design and the development of e-Learning systems. |
